Home

Weekly Photos: March 3-9

Updated: 2014-03-10 09:15 (chinadaily.com.cn)
Comments

Weekly Photos: March 3-9

An armed policeman patrol a public square near Changsha Railway Station in Hunan province, March 3, 2014. Changsha Railway Station stepped up security after a terrorist attack at Kunming Railway Station on Saturday night that left 29 dead and more than 130 injured. [Photo/icpress.cn]

Related Stories
Most Popular
...